在UniApp中,实现<u-popup>弹窗遮罩层覆盖底部导航栏(tabbar)通常涉及调整遮罩层的层级和显示逻辑。以下是一些具体的实现步骤和建议: 1. 理解弹窗遮罩层的作用和实现方式 弹窗遮罩层的主要作用是提供一个覆盖整个屏幕的半透明背景,使用户无法与页面上的其他元素进行交互,同时突出显示弹窗内容。在UniApp中,<...
uni-popup-message、uni-popup-dialog等扩展ui组件,需要和uni-popup配套使用,暂不支持单独使用 nvue中使用uni-popup时,尽量将组件置于其他元素后面,避免出现层级问题 uni-popup并不能完全阻止页面滚动,可在打开uni-popup的时候手动去做一些处理,禁止页面滚动 如果想在页面渲染完毕后就打开uni-popup,请在onReady或mount...
把u-toast写在u-popup里,就在里面的层级了 代码 示例图
2. 修改父元素的定位方式 如果弹窗的直接父元素有position: relative的设置,尝试将其移除,或将弹窗放在页面的更高层级,比如直接放置在<body>内。 3. 使用动态样式 在某些情况下,若需要在特定条件下改变弹窗的层级,可通过动态设置样式来实现: <template> <van-popup v-model="showPopup" :style="{'z-index':...
Android Dialog Popup显示层级 最近有用到水下气泡上升效果,因此在网上查了一下资料,结果还真找到了,就是这篇文章 [Android实例] 水下气泡上升界面效果, 不过这篇文章所附带的示例代码是有些问题的,例如View移除后,线程没有正确关闭,锁屏后再打开屏幕,气泡会挤成一团等问题,因此我在它的原理基础上稍为进行了一些...
我们将设置Popup的层级,以确保它不显示在最顶层。 // 将Popup设置为在一定的Z轴层级上不显示在最前面popup.setOnShown(event->{popup.setOwnerWindow(owner);// 设置Popup的拥有者}); 1. 2. 3. 4. 步骤4:显示Popup 决定Popup的显示位置,并在屏幕上显示它。
微信小程序:echarts层级太高,遮挡van-popup弹框组件 1、使用hidden 注意,不能直接加在组件上,需要外层包裹一个view <view hidden="{{hiddenChart}}"> <echart></echart> </view> 1. 2. 3. 4. 2、使用wx:if <view wx:if="{{show}}">
在iOS 上,某些情况下 Popup 可能会因为样式层级的问题而被其他元素遮挡。我们需要通过浏览器的开发者工具来检查这一点。 2. 使用 CSS 和 JS 解决遮挡问题 对于Popup 的基本样式,通常我们需要设置合适的 CSS。以下是需要设置的 CSS 代码: /* 设置Popup的样式 */.vant-popup{position:fixed;/* 固定定位,使其不...
而B组件兄弟这边的工作稍微繁重一些,他也不应该等待A兄弟的调用写完再开发,如果A页面的层级比较深的话,显然一层层进入是很浪费时间的,通常情况下都是在首页或者哪里临时写个跳转实现,当B兄弟开发完后必然会问A兄弟,到时候只需要把之前的实现搬到中介者的AViewControllerMediating协议实现处即可。
在使用了include后可能导致布局嵌套过多,多余不必要的layout节点,从而导致解析变慢,不必要的节点和嵌套可通过hierarchy viewer或设置->开发者选项->显示布局边界查看。merge标签在UI的结构优化中起着非常重要的作用,它可以删减多余的层级,优化UI。 merge多用于替换FrameLayout或者当一个布局包含另一个时,merge标签消除视图...